The MPD226 and 232 offer roughly equivalent controls and features to the previous generation, but as with the APC MkII, Akai have rearranged everything to line up the faders, knobs and buttons into a mixer-style formation. The MPD226 has an expanded control set featuring four knobs, four faders, four buttons arranged in three banks for 36 total controls versus 12 on the MPD26.
